Valence electrons form the foundation of chemical bonding and molecular behavior in Grade 12 chemistry curricula. These presentations available through Wayground provide comprehensive concept explanation and visual learning opportunities that illuminate how outermost electrons determine an element's chemical properties and reactivity patterns. Students engage with structured instruction that demonstrates electron configuration principles, periodic trends, and the relationship between valence electrons and chemical bonding theories. The visual learning approach helps students master complex concepts including Lewis structures, octet rule applications, and predictions of molecular geometry, developing critical analytical skills essential for advanced chemistry coursework.
